Das Amsart-Paket druckt Autorennamen zweimal auf der Titelseite. Wie kann ich das beheben?

Das Amsart-Paket druckt Autorennamen zweimal auf der Titelseite. Wie kann ich das beheben?

Ich versuche, mit der Klasse „amsart“ ein Dokument zu erstellen, das sowohl vollständige als auch kurze Autorennamen enthält. Wenn ich nur vollständige Autorennamen habe, enthält die Titelseite den Titel und dann die Autoren. Wenn ich jedoch aus irgendeinem Grund auch kurze Autorennamen einfüge, beginnt die Titelseite mit einer Kopfzeile, die die Autorennamen enthält, listet dann den Titel auf und druckt dann die Autorennamen erneut aus. Wie entferne ich die Kopfzeile mit den Autorennamen auf der Titelseite und verwende trotzdem kurze Autorennamen?

Beispielcode:

\documentclass[]{amsart}

\begin{document}

\title{Titley title}
\author{Authory author}{Author}
\author{Authory author}{Author}

\maketitle

hi

\end{document}`

Antwort1

Sie haben den Befehl \authorfalsch verwendet.

Die Argumente der (La)TeXBefehle haben zwei Typen:

  1. Obligatorische Argumente: Diese werden vom Befehl benötigt und müssen normalerweise in geschweifte Klammern gesetzt werden: {}... (Beachten Sie, dass einige Befehle wie \bfseries nach ihrem Erscheinen alles innerhalb ihrer inneren Gruppe beeinflussen können und wir den Rest der Gruppe daher nicht wirklich als „Argument“ bezeichnen. Außerdem kann ein Befehl, der zwei Argumente erwartet, manchmal auf diese zugreifen, ohne dass geschweifte Klammern erforderlich sind. Es wird jedoch fast immer empfohlen, die geschweiften Klammern zu verwenden. [Ausprobieren \frac a bund dann erneut versuchen \frac a bc... Nach diesem Test werden Sie verstehen, warum geschweifte Klammern trotzdem empfohlen werden.])
  2. Optionale Argumente, dienormalerweise (aber nicht immer)sind vor den obligatorischen Argumenten des Befehls erforderlich und werden in eckige Klammern ( []) gesetzt.

\authorDer Befehl benötigt nur ein obligatorisches Argument (und ein optionales). Die Syntax lautet also \author[Short name]{Long Name}(wobei das optionale Argument ... optional ist):

Durch die Verwendung von zwei Argumenten in geschweiften Klammern wird nur das zweite gedruckt (ohne Bezug zum \authorBefehl) ... und nur als Text ausgedruckt.

verwandte Informationen